Notice of Intended Marriage - Reporting Proposed Marriage in Zoetermeer

In Zoetermeer, you must file a notice of intended marriage as notification of your proposed marriage. This must be done at least 14 days and at most 1 year before the wedding date. The municipality checks whether you meet all the requirements.

3 min leestijd

If you plan to get married, you must make an official notification of your marriage plans in Zoetermeer. This process is called notice of intended marriage or marriage declaration.

What does notice of intended marriage entail?

Notice of intended marriage is the formal announcement to the municipality that you wish to marry. The Municipality of Zoetermeer then checks whether you meet the legal requirements to enter into marriage.

When must you file notice of intended marriage?

  • At least 14 days before the planned wedding date
  • At most 12 months before the wedding date
  • In the Municipality of Zoetermeer, if you wish to marry there

Which documents do you need?

DocumentExplanation
Valid proof of identityPassport or ID card
Birth certificateOr an extract from the Personal Records Database with birth information
Proof of unmarried statusOften required for a foreign partner
Divorce decreeIf previously married
Consent declarationIn case of minority or guardianship

Documents from abroad

For documents originating from abroad, additional requirements often apply:

  • They must be legalised or provided with an apostille
  • A translation by a sworn translator may be required
  • They are often not older than six months

What happens after notice of intended marriage?

Once the notification has been approved, you can in Zoetermeer:

  • Reserve a date and time for the marriage ceremony
  • Confirm the location for the wedding ceremony
  • Designate witnesses (between 2 and 4 persons)

Frequently asked questions about notice of intended marriage in Zoetermeer

Is it mandatory for both partners to be present at the notice of intended marriage?

This depends on the rules in Zoetermeer. Sometimes one partner suffices, but in other cases both must be present. Contact the municipality for clarification.

Are there costs associated with notice of intended marriage?

In general, there are no specific costs for notice of intended marriage; these are often included in the total marriage costs. However, costs may arise for providing documents.

Can the Municipality of Zoetermeer refuse our marriage?

Yes, if you do not meet the legal requirements, such as too close family ties or an existing marriage.

How long does approval of notice of intended marriage take?

The Municipality of Zoetermeer has two weeks by law to process the notice of intended marriage, but it is often arranged faster. You will receive confirmation once everything is approved. With foreign documents, the process may take longer due to additional checks.

What if I do not have a document or submit it incompletely?

Missing or incorrect documents may result in the notice of intended marriage not being approved. The municipality will inform you of what is still needed. This can cause delays, so check in advance which papers you need to bring.

Can notice of intended marriage be filed in a municipality other than Zoetermeer?

No, you must file notice of intended marriage in the municipality where you wish to marry, so in Zoetermeer if that is your wedding location. For non-residents, there are sometimes options to make an appointment online or by telephone; inquire about this with the municipality.
